| suddenlyissoon (13), Chattanooga, Tennessee | | May 2, 2008 The Tavern is a pretty nice little place to get a beer. The location of this place is both one of its strongest suits, as well as its downfall. It’s on the corner of Hixson Pike & Tremont Ave which is far enough away from downtown to keep the tourists away (the good) but also far enough away that locals who want to be downtown normally can’t/won’t make it back to (the bad). And I must say this is a really cool pub. A rather small place but not cramped either. The wait staff was very attentive and friendly. The food was also very good. Of the 10 taps only one was swill. And most of the 140 bottles were quality beers. They do keep limited swill on hand but not very much. The food and beer prices were very reasonable. Tonight was a $3 special for 8 wings. The pints of Sweetwater were also on special for $3.50. They certainly do as good as you can expect in the area. A classy place!
